The True Cost of HondaJet: Ownership vs. This Lease - Most aircraft cost comparisons focus on the purchase price. That's the wrong number. What matters is what you actually pay every time you fly. Based on 100 flight hours per year, the estimated hourly cost comparison is as follows: Lease This Aircraft (200-hour annual commitment): $3,500 per flight hour Purchase Used HondaJet (5-year fully amortized financing): $11,928 per flight hour Purchase New HondaJet (5-year fully amortized financing): $18,390 per flight hour Assumptions: 100 hrs/yr flown, 5-year fully amortized loan at 7%, 20% down payment, 12% opportunity cost on deposit. Lease figure is the base rate at a 200-hour annual commitment; maintenance is quoted separately, at cost. Source: Independent financial analysis.
